200-year-old storm tower perched perilously close to the sea is rebuilt brick by brick 100m inland to protect it from coastal erosion

The Bude Storm Tower sat on Compass Point in Cornwall and was first built in the 1830s as a look-out. The iconic landmark was taken apart brick by brick before being rebuilt safer ground.
